What is Cloud Analytics?

Cloud analytics refers to the practice of leveraging cloud computing technologies to collect, store, process, and analyze data in the cloud. This approach enables organizations to harness the power of cloud-based infrastructure, software, and services to derive meaningful insights that can drive business decisions and strategies. By utilizing cloud-based tools and platforms, businesses can benefit from increased scalability, flexibility, and cost-effectiveness compared to traditional on-premise data analytics solutions.

The cloud-based nature of cloud analytics provides organizations with several advantages. Firstly, the cloud infrastructure eliminates the need for businesses to invest in and maintain their own data centers, hardware, and IT resources. This allows them to focus on their core competencies and rely on cloud service providers to manage the underlying technology infrastructure. Additionally, cloud analytics solutions often offer pay-as-you-go pricing models, enabling businesses to scale their analytics capabilities up or down as needed, without incurring significant upfront costs.

Another key benefit of cloud analytics is the ability to handle large and complex data sets. Cloud-based platforms can leverage the scalable computing power and storage capabilities of the cloud to process and analyze vast amounts of data in a timely and efficient manner. This is particularly valuable for businesses operating in data-intensive industries, such as e-commerce, finance, or healthcare, where the volume and velocity of data can be overwhelming for traditional on-premise systems.

Moreover, cloud analytics solutions often provide seamless integration with other cloud-based business applications and services, enabling organizations to create a cohesive and interconnected data ecosystem. This integration facilitates the flow of data between various systems, allowing for a more comprehensive and holistic understanding of the business.

Leveraging Cloud Analytics for Business Insights

Cloud analytics can be a powerful tool for organizations to gain valuable business insights and drive informed decision-making. By leveraging the capabilities of cloud-based analytics solutions, businesses can unlock a wealth of data-driven opportunities.

One of the primary benefits of cloud analytics is the ability to collect and consolidate data from multiple sources. Cloud-based platforms can integrate data from various internal and external sources, such as customer relationship management (CRM) systems, enterprise resource planning (ERP) software, social media platforms, and internet of things (IoT) devices. This unified data repository allows businesses to obtain a more comprehensive view of their operations, customer behavior, market trends, and other relevant factors.

With the data centralized in the cloud, businesses can then leverage advanced analytics techniques, such as machine learning and predictive modeling, to uncover hidden patterns, trends, and insights. Cloud-based analytics solutions often provide a range of pre-built models and algorithms that can be easily deployed, enabling organizations to generate actionable insights without the need for extensive data science expertise.

These insights can then be used to inform a wide range of business decisions and strategies. For example, cloud analytics can help organizations optimize their marketing campaigns by identifying the most effective channels, messages, and target audiences. It can also aid in enhancing customer experiences by personalizing products, services, and offers based on customer preferences and behaviors.

Furthermore, cloud analytics can support operational efficiency and cost optimization within an organization. By analyzing data related to inventory management, supply chain operations, and resource utilization, businesses can identify areas for improvement, streamline processes, and make more informed decisions about resource allocation.

Implementing Cloud Analytics: Considerations and Best Practices

Implementing a successful cloud analytics strategy requires careful planning and consideration of various factors. Here are some key considerations and best practices to keep in mind:

Data Governance and Security

One of the primary concerns with cloud analytics is the security and privacy of sensitive data. Businesses must ensure that they have robust data governance policies and controls in place to protect their data, comply with relevant regulations, and mitigate the risk of data breaches or unauthorized access. This may involve implementing stringent access controls, data encryption, and regular security audits.

Integration and Data Harmonization

Integrating data from multiple sources and ensuring data consistency and quality is a crucial aspect of cloud analytics implementation. Businesses should invest in data integration tools and processes that can seamlessly connect various data sources, cleanse and transform the data, and create a unified, high-quality data repository in the cloud.

Scalability and Flexibility

As the volume and complexity of data continue to grow, businesses must ensure that their cloud analytics solutions can scale up or down to accommodate changing needs. This may involve selecting cloud providers and platforms that offer flexible, on-demand scaling capabilities, as well as the ability to handle increasing amounts of data and processing requirements.

Talent and Skill Development

Implementing and leveraging cloud analytics effectively requires a skilled workforce. Businesses should invest in training and upskilling their employees, particularly in areas such as data analysis, visualization, and interpretation. Additionally, they may need to build or expand their data science and analytics teams to fully harness the potential of cloud-based analytics solutions.

Continuous Optimization and Improvement

Cloud analytics is an iterative process, and businesses should continuously monitor, evaluate, and optimize their cloud analytics strategies and implementations. This may involve regularly reviewing performance metrics, testing new analytics models and techniques, and making adjustments to improve the accuracy and relevance of the insights generated.
